ABOUT BIG BOSS SHOW

Bigg Boss is an Indian reality TV show based on the international reality TV show "Big Brother." The format of the show is developed by Endemol, and it has been adapted in various countries around the world. In India, it is produced by Endemol Shine India and airs in multiple languages on different regional channels.

The concept of Bigg Boss involves a group of contestants, often celebrities from various fields, living together in a custom-built house under surveillance 24/7. The house is equipped with cameras and microphones, capturing the daily activities and interactions among the contestants. These participants are isolated from the outside world, and they have no access to phones, internet, or any form of communication during their stay in the house.

Each week, the housemates nominate fellow contestants for eviction, and the audience also gets to vote for their favorite contestants. The contestant with the least number of votes or nominations faces eviction, and they have to leave the house. The process continues until there is one last remaining contestant, who is declared the winner of the season.

The show is known for its drama, conflicts, friendships, and emotional moments as the contestants live together in a confined space for an extended period. The host of the show plays a crucial role in guiding the contestants, revealing the weekly evictions, and conducting various tasks and activities in the house.

Bigg Boss has gained immense popularity in India over the years and has had several successful seasons in multiple languages. Each season introduces a new set of contestants and a different theme, making it an entertaining and engaging reality TV show watched by millions of viewers across the country.
